What is QLD Cancellation Form

The Queensland Door-to-Door Sales Cancellation Form is a legal document used by consumers in Queensland, Australia, to cancel door-to-door sales contracts under the Fair Trading Act 1989.

What is the Queensland Door-to-Door Sales Cancellation Form?

The Queensland Door-to-Door Sales Cancellation Form serves as a vital document for consumers in Queensland, Australia, allowing them to officially cancel any door-to-door sales contract. This form is designed in accordance with the Fair Trading Act 1989, ensuring consumers' legal rights are protected when they choose to cancel a purchase made through a door-to-door transaction.
By utilizing this form, consumers can navigate the cancellation process smoothly and adhere to legal obligations as outlined in the Fair Trading Act 1989 Form 2.

Purpose and Benefits of the Queensland Door-to-Door Sales Cancellation Form

This form empowers consumers by making their rights clear during door-to-door sales transactions. One significant aspect of these rights is the 10-day cooling-off period, allowing consumers to reconsider their purchase decision.
Understanding this cooling-off period is essential, as it can protect consumers from impulsive buying decisions. Using the Queensland cooling-off period form facilitates this process by providing a structured method for cancellation.

The form is primarily designed for consumers in Queensland, Australia, who have entered into door-to-door sales contracts and wish to cancel within the 10-day cooling-off period provided by the Fair Trading Act 1989.
You must submit the Queensland Door-to-Door Sales Cancellation Form within 10 days of signing the contract to utilize the cooling-off period mandated by the Fair Trading Act 1989.
The form can typically be submitted via mail to the seller's business address or as specified in your contract. Make sure to retain a copy for your records after submission.
Generally, there are no additional documents required; however, it is advisable to include proof of purchase or any correspondence with the seller to substantiate your request.
Ensure all fields are completed accurately, including your details and purchase information. Avoid leaving any required fields blank and double-check your signature and date.
Processing times can vary based on the seller's policies, but generally, you should expect a response within a few business days after submitting your cancellation form.
If you miss the 10-day cooling-off window, you may still have grounds for cancellation, but it will depend on the specific circumstances and any terms outlined in the contract.
